The reported event was reproduced during functional testing of the autopulse platform (sn (b)(4)).The platform was received with no physical damage.Initial functional testing found that the platform was unable to power on.It was indicated that the on/off button is not functioning due to a defective power switch cable.As part of routine service during testing, the device was further examined and found that the brake gap was out of specification.A load characterization check was performed and found that the load cell was defective.After replacement of the power switch cable and the load cell, the brake gap was adjusted to specification.The platform was further functionally tested and passed all final testing criteria without any further issue.Review of the archive data found no issue.Historical complaints were reviewed for service information related to the reported complaint and there was no similar complaint reported for autopulse with serial number (b)(4).

During routine check, the autopulse platform (sn (b)(4)) was inserted with a good known autopulse li-ion battery but was unable to power on.The platform was further tested using other good known autopulse li-ion batteries; however, the same issue was observed.No patient involvement.
